Star of Bethlehem
SYMBOLIZES BIRTH PLACE OF HOPE
After Jesus was born in Bethlehem in Judea, during the time of King Herod, Magi from the east came to Jerusalem and asked, "Where is the one who has been born king of the Jews? We saw his star in the east and have come to worship him."
Matthew 2:1NIV
Bethlehem means “ House of Bread” and “Birthplace of Hope.”
This star, in the form of a cross represents Jesus and His birthplace, Bethlehem. The star in the center of the cross symbolizes the announcement to the world the birth of our King.
Today in the town of David a Savior has been born to you; he is Christ the Lord.
Luke 2:11NIV
The star elongated into the form of a cross, is that while it represents the birth and birthplace of Jesus it also represents His death and the fulfillment of prophecy.
For to us a child is born, to us a son is given, and the government will be on his shoulders. And he will be called Wonderful, Counselor, Mighty God, Everlasting Father, Prince of Peace.
Isaiah 9:6 NIV
